Northeast Memphis Bar Shooting: Couple Charged After Incident Leaves One Critically Injured

NE Memphis, TN – A shooting at Tequila Town Bar on N. White Station Road early Sunday morning has resulted in criminal charges against a husband and wife, following a violent confrontation that left one woman in critical condition.

Jose Montoya, 27, and his wife Judith Ramirez, 26, were taken into custody and charged with criminal attempt first-degree murder, vandalism, and employment of a firearm with intent. The shooting occurred just before 1 a.m. when Montoya was reported to be behaving aggressively inside the establishment, prompting the bar owner to ask a security guard to intervene.

As the situation escalated, the security guard attempted to defuse the tension by asking Montoya to calm down. However, Montoya’s reaction was aggressive, ultimately resulting in his removal from the bar alongside Ramirez. As they exited, Montoya allegedly stated, “Y’all done f*** up now,” indicating an intention to retaliate.

Following their removal, Ramirez told law enforcement that Montoya went to their vehicle, retrieved a firearm, and opened fire on the security guard, who returned fire in self-defense. Reports indicate that Montoya reloaded his weapon multiple times during the incident. In the chaos, a woman sustained critical injuries and required hospitalization, while several parked vehicles in the vicinity were struck by gunfire.

Authorities later located the couple’s vehicle on Josibpet Lane and discovered spent shell casings at the scene, suggesting a significant exchange of gunfire. Both Montoya and Ramirez were questioned by police. Montoya chose to remain silent during the interrogation, while Ramirez provided conflicting accounts of the incident.

After obtaining a search warrant, investigators recovered a firearm from the couple’s residence, further linking them to the tragic events of that night. Montoya has been assigned a bond of $250,000, while Ramirez’s bond is set at $300,000.
